Tuckahoe Reaches State Championship Game

GLENS FALLS, N.Y. – With their two top scorers in foul trouble for most of the game, the still unbeaten Tuckahoe boys basketball team reached the New York State Class C finals by battling to an 80-73 victory over Mechanicville at the Glens Falls Civic Center.

Despite having their two leading scorers Sky Williams and Justin Nolan plagued by fouls – Nolan had three early in the second quarter -- the resilient Tigers refused to falter and led 29-27 at halftime.

“Yeah we are all business and we came too far to slip up now,” Tigers point guard Shyheim Nixon said Thursday before leaving Glens Falls. “I know I can speak for everyone on the team that we don’t want to lose. It’s put up or shut up.”

Tuckahoe will face Middle College, which defeated Cooperstown 58-57 on two clutch free throws in overtime to win the other semifinal, on Saturday at 7:15 p.m. at the Glens Falls Civic Center.

Williams, who eventually fouled out in the final minute of the game, scored a game-high 28 points, 11 in the first half and eight in the decisive third quarter when the Tigers extended their lead to 48-42.
